Form 4: TXO Partners Director William H. Adams III Acquires 10,000 Common Units
SEC Form 4 Filing
Director William H. Adams III of TXO Partners, L.P. reports the acquisition of 10,000 common units at a weighted average price of $15.26.
Summary
- On May 19, 2025, William H. Adams III, a director of TXO Partners, L.P., purchased 10,000 common units of TXO at a weighted average price of $15.26.
- The transactions were executed in multiple trades with prices ranging from $15.18 to $15.26.
- Following the reported transaction, Adams directly owns 108,284 common units.
- Adams is a Director of TXO GP, LLC, the general partner of TXO Partners, L.P.

Industry Context
Form 4 filings are a routine part of regulatory compliance for corporate insiders and provide transparency into their trading activities. These filings are closely watched by investors seeking insights into management's perspective on the company's value and future prospects.
